Starting July 2025, the GSTN will make the GSTR-3B form non-editable to enhance consistency and reduce revenue leakages. Taxpayers must use GSTR-1A to amend outward supplies before filing GSTR-3B.

GSTR-3B Due Date Extension News: A group of chartered accountants has urged the Centre to implement a GSTR-3B returns deadline extension for September 2025, citing a clash of the due date with Diwali.
